A wreck on Interstate 169 in Christian County led to a Labor Day traffic slowdown when a semi was forced off a bridge on Monday afternoon.

Christian County Sheriff’s deputies said a vehicle was making a U-turn and pulled into the path of a tractor-trailer near Interstate 24.

The semi hit the guardrail then ran into the median and down the embankment between two bridges. The cab of the truck ended up at ground level below, and the trailer was upended at an angle into the air between the bridges.

The vehicle making a u-turn got onto Interstate 24 then exited at exit 86 before calling authorities.

No one was injured in the crash.
